Scenario


  • Pick gear blanks (WIP) from a peg board fixture and loads the lathe
  • Close the CNC Lathe door manually
  • Robot sends a signal to the CNC Lathe for the machine cycle start
  • When the machine cycle is finished it will signal to the robot that it is done
  • Robot opens the door, picks the part from the lathe, and places on a finished goods peg board
  • Landmark on the lathe, WIP peg board, and finished goods peg board

Gripper Information


  • Tool Center Point= (Z)160 mm
  • Weight= 1002 grams
  • COM= (X)8 mm, (Y)1 mm, (Z)45 mm
